当前位置: 首页 > article >正文

Maven引入记录

一、maven引入有传递性

当我们引入A maven时,A项目里引入的maven C也会被本项目引入,即使本项目没有引入C。

二、引入A并排除B会如何?

如下引入A的maven但排除了B,那本项目对B会如何:

  • 本项目maven打包后不会有B,如运行到A使用B时,会报错;
  • 如果本项目又引用B的另一个版本v2,A中也会使用此版本v2。
		<dependency>
            <groupId>A</groupId>
            <artifactId>A</artifactId>
            <version>${project.version}</version>
            <exclusions>
                <exclusion>
                    <groupId>B</groupId>
                    <artifactId>B</artifactId>
                </exclusion>
            </exclusions>
        </dependency>

http://www.kler.cn/a/377250.html

相关文章:

  • 在 Spring Boot 中使用分布式事务时,如何处理不同数据源之间的事务一致性问题?
  • C#里计算SHA256,主要用来做文件校验
  • el-select 的默认选中 以及后端返回的数据进行默认选中
  • Docker 镜像拉不动?自建 Docker Hub 加速站 解决镜像拉取失败
  • 【华硕天选5开机黑屏只有鼠标,调用资源管理器也无法黑屏状态的一种解决方式】
  • 【MySQL】深度学习与解析 : 库的操作知识整合
  • NPOI 操作详解(操作Excel)
  • 游戏开发与游戏运营:哪个更难?
  • android——渐变色
  • Get包中的依赖管理介绍
  • 【图解版】力扣第70题:爬楼梯
  • 《HelloGitHub》第 103 期
  • 如何在 Ubuntu 16.04 上设置 Jupyter Notebook 来运行 IPython
  • 虚拟机Ubuntu实现和宿主机之间的数据传输(只能复制粘贴,包过)
  • FPGA在高速数据采集系统中的应用!!!
  • 周末总结(2024/11/02)
  • C语言中的希尔排序
  • 如何取消 Jupyter Notebook 的密码和令牌
  • WebGL(Web Graphics Library)
  • Jenkins面试整理-如何处理 Jenkins 中的安全问题?
  • 用股票API获取高频行情数据来实现数据分析和量化
  • 计算机毕业设计Spark+大模型知识图谱中药推荐系统 中药数据分析可视化大屏 中药爬虫 机器学习 中药预测系统 中药情感分析 大数据毕业设计
  • 【去哪里找开源商城项目】
  • 63 mysql 的 行锁
  • MybatisPlus入门(七)MybatisPlus-DQL编程控制
  • web3.0 开发实践